To get a search warrant in Florida, a law enforcer must submit a request for one from a magistrate or judge. The request needs to be accompanied by an affidavit which has been sworn by the officer involved in the request. Security guards working in stores in Florida may detain a person if they suspect him/her of shoplifting, but only until the arrival of the police.
